The NATIONAL FORENSIC SCIENCES UNIVERSITY ACT, 2020

PRELIMINARY

Section 1 — Short title and commencement.

(1) This Act may be called the National Forensic Sciences University Act, 2020.

(2) It shall come into force on such date as the Central Government may, by notification in the Official Gazette, appoint, and different dates may be appointed for different provisions of this Act.
